Preparing Cheesy Ranch Potatoes and Smoked Sausage

Creating a comforting dish like cheesy ranch potatoes and smoked sausage is as simple as it is satisfying. With a flavor profile that’s rich and tangy, and a satisfying texture that invites you back for seconds, this recipe is perfect for busy weeknights or casual gatherings. Let’s break down the process step-by-step!

Preheat the oven and prepare ingredients

Before diving into preparation, you’ll want to set the stage for your meal. Start by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This ensures that your cheesy ranch potatoes and smoked sausage cook evenly and perfectly crispy.

Now, gather your ingredients:

  • 2 pounds of baby potatoes
  • 1 pound of smoked sausage (like chicken or turkey sausage)
  • 1 packet of ranch seasoning mix
  • 2 tablespoons of olive oil
  • 1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ar or your favorite blend)
  • Optional: chopped green onions or parsley for garnish

Don’t forget to wash the baby potatoes! A good rinse will help to remove any dirt and enhance their natural flavor. If you prefer, you can slice them in half for quicker cooking or leave them whole for a rustic feel.

Mix seasonings and coat potatoes

Once your ingredients are ready, it’s time for the magic to happen. In a large mixing bowl, combine the ranch seasoning mix with the olive oil. This is your flavor bomb, and it’s going to coat those potatoes beautifully.

  • Add in the washed potatoes and toss them in the ranch-oil mixture until fully coated.
  • You want every little potato to have that delicious seasoned glaze.

This step not only packs flavor but also helps achieve that perfect crispy outer texture. The choice of ranch seasoning can make a huge difference, so feel free to explore various brands or even make your own mixture if you’re feeling adventurous!

Assemble the dish on the baking sheet

Now that your potatoes are seasoned, it’s time to bring your dish together. Grab a large baking sheet, preferably lined with parchment paper for easy cleanup.

  • Spread the coated potatoes evenly on one side of the baking sheet.
  • Next, slice your smoked sausage into bite-sized pieces and spread them out on the other side of the sheet.

Arranging everything in a single layer ensures the potatoes roast evenly without steaming. This balance between potatoes and sausage is key to a harmonious dish, and the contrasting textures meld together beautifully in the oven.

Roast the dish to perfection

Slide your baking sheet into the preheated oven and let it work its magic. Roast the cheesy ranch potatoes and smoked sausage for about 30-35 minutes, or until the potatoes are fork-tender and beautifully golden-brown.

Halfway through, give everything a toss. This simple action promotes even cooking and crisps up those potatoes even more. Plus, the aromas wafting from the oven will have your stomach growling in anticipation.

Add cheese and finish baking

About 5 minutes before your dish is done, it’s time to add the cheese. Remove the baking sheet from the oven (make sure to use oven mitts!) and sprinkle the shredded cheese over the potatoes and sausage.

  • Return the dish to the oven for an additional 5-7 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.

This step takes your dish from good to absolutely irresistible. The melted cheese adds a rich creaminess that meshes perfectly with the ranch seasoning and smoked sausage flavors.

Once everything is baked to perfection, remove from the oven and let it sit for a few minutes before serving. For an extra pop of color and flavor, consider garnishing with some fresh chopped green onions or parsley.

With just a few simple steps, you’ve created a delicious meal that’s perfect for friends, family, or just a cozy night in. Enjoy your cheesy ranch potatoes and smoked sausage!

Cooking Tips and Notes for Cheesy Ranch Potatoes and Smoked Sausage

How to Ensure Even Cooking

To achieve that perfect blend of flavors in your cheesy ranch potatoes and smoked sausage, it’s essential to ensure everything cooks evenly. Start by cutting your potatoes into uniform pieces—aim for about 1-inch cubes. This way, they’ll cook at the same rate as the sausage. Try parboiling the potatoes for about 5 minutes before adding them to the mix; this not only speeds up the cooking process but ensures a soft interior while still achieving that crispy exterior when baked.

Perfecting the Cheese Melt

Cheese is a star in this dish, and you want it to melt beautifully. Using a combination of cheeses can elevate the flavor profile—consider sharp cheddar and creamy Monterey Jack for depth. For the best melt, shred the cheese yourself rather than using pre-shredded cheese. It melts more smoothly and integrates better with the potatoes. Add the cheese in the last 10 minutes of cooking, allowing it to get bubbly and golden without overcooking. Trust me, you’ll want to savor every gooey bite!

How can I make this dish ahead of time?

Making Cheesy Ranch Potatoes and Smoked Sausage ahead of time is a breeze! You can prepare everything up to baking, then store the dish covered in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. When you’re ready to enjoy, simply pop it into the oven and adjust the cooking time as needed since it will be cold from the fridge. Alternatively, you can assemble the dish, portion it out, and freeze it for later. Just make sure to use a freezer-safe container and thaw it in the fridge overnight before reheating.

Cheesy Ranch Potatoes and Smoked Sausage: A Comforting Delight

Enjoy the delightful combination of cheesy ranch potatoes and smoked sausage, perfect for a comforting meal.

  • Author: Souzan
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 1 hour
  • Total Time: 1 hour 15 minutes
  • Yield: 6 servings 1x
  • Category: Main Course
  • Method: Baking
  • Cuisine: American
  • Diet: Gluten-Free

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 pounds potatoes, diced
  • 1 pound smoked sausage, sliced
  • 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 packet ranch seasoning mix
  • 1 cup sour cream
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1/4 cup green onions, chopped

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ine the diced potatoes and sliced sausage.
  3. Add the ranch seasoning mix, sour cream, and milk. Mix until well combined.
  4. Transfer the mixture to a baking dish and spread evenly.
  5. Cover with aluminum foil and bake for 45 minutes.
  6. Remove the foil, sprinkle the shredded cheddar cheese on top, and bake for an additional 15 minutes or until the cheese is bubbly and golden.
  7. Garnish with chopped green onions before serving.

Notes

  • For extra flavor, consider adding some sautéed bell peppers.
  • Feel free to adjust the amount of cheese to your liking.
